It would be great to tie in standalone .mp3 files to podcasts.  In other words,
to create feeds where the user creates a directory and essentially tells
gpodder to use that directory for a podcast feed.  The reason is twofold:
1) For audio books in mp3 files (there is a public domain sight that offers
that service) where they are not tied to a specific podcast.
2) For podcasts that have been discontinued and are no longer maintained but
while they were up I saved the mp3 files.  I still like listening to them but I
can't tell gpodder where to look for them obviously.
